If you’re a fan of true crime stories and appreciate David Tennant’s acting, you should definitely give the series “Des” a watch. This drama chronicles the life of Dennis Nilsen, also known as the “gentle killer,” who spent five years brutally murdering young men he encountered on the streets of Soho. He would win their trust and friendship, only to ultimately take them back to his home where he committed the horrific acts.
The three-part documentary chronicles the journey of the investigation into missing individuals, eventually focusing on a five-year manhunt for Nilsen. Upon his capture in 1983, it was revealed that he had taken the lives of 15 men and boys, making him one of the most active serial killers during that era.
For those preferring a touch of fantasy, the second season of “Trigger Point” will debut on Thursday, September 5th. Every week, you’ll get to watch two episodes as we follow Lana Washington through a fresh investigation. After an absence of six months, she returns to tackle the repercussions from last season and encounters a new terror threat that may prove more perilous than the one in her previous case!
